Maintaining Your Hunter ICV Valves
Keeping your Hunter ICV valve in tip-top shape is crucial for optimal irrigation performance. Periodically check your valves for any signs of wear and tear, such as cracks, leaks, or corrosion. Make sure the valve diaphragm is properly seated and replace it if worn. Clean the strainer regularly to prevent debris from obstructing water flow.
Check your valve for leaks by slowly opening the faucet connected to it. If a leak is detected, tighten any loose connections or replace faulty components. Lubricate moving parts with a silicone-based lubricant to maximize efficiency.
- Consult your Hunter ICV valve’s user manual for specific repair and maintenance instructions.
